Foros del Web » Creando para Internet » HTML »

Problemas con mi página en PHP (navegadores)

Estas en el tema de Problemas con mi página en PHP (navegadores) en el foro de HTML en Foros del Web. Hola, lo primero felicitar a este foro y al grupo de personas toda la ayuda que proporcionais, siempre que suelo buscar algo google me manda ...
  #1 (permalink)  
Antiguo 23/06/2008, 05:31
 
Fecha de Ingreso: octubre-2007
Mensajes: 35
Antigüedad: 10 años, 1 mes
Puntos: 0
Problemas con mi página en PHP (navegadores)

Hola, lo primero felicitar a este foro y al grupo de personas toda la ayuda que proporcionais, siempre que suelo buscar algo google me manda aquí y las respuestas son casi siempre perfectas.

A lo que vamos, el problema es que estoy creando una web en PHP, y maneja una base de datos en SQL y cada vez que imprimo algo en pantalla con unas tablas (hago todo con echo "<tr><td>") pues como siempre visualizo cada cosa que hago con el navegadore Firefox el otro día fui a enseñarle a un amigo la página y el tenia el IExplorer6 y me dio la risa cuando vi el tremendo desorden, actualice al IE7 y mejoro mucho pero las tablas no coincidian para nada con lo visto en el FireFox, al igual que los redondeos etc.

Hay alguna forma de hacer una compatibilidad para que se vea igual en varios navegadores, tendre que hacer un comprobante de navegador y asi mostrar una forma de tablas u otra ?.

Gracias de antemano!
  #2 (permalink)  
Antiguo 23/06/2008, 06:48
 
Fecha de Ingreso: julio-2005
Ubicación: En el país del a ignorancia
Mensajes: 72
Antigüedad: 12 años, 4 meses
Puntos: 0
Respuesta: Problemas con mi página en PHP (navegadores)

Si pegas el código veremos si se te colo algún tr que puede ser que firefox te lo muestre bien pero ir no.

Mira un programa parecido que hice que muestra en una tabla los datos de una base de datos y los saco de esta manera.

Código PHP:
    <table align="center" border="1" width="250">
        <tr>
            <th>Fecha</th>
            <th>Evento</th>
            <th>Hora</th>
            <th>Lugar</th>
        </tr>
<?php

//Mostramos los registros

while ($row=mysql_fetch_array($result))
{
echo
"<tr>";
    
// Muestra la fecha
    
echo "<td>
        <div align='center'><b>"
.$row["fecha"]."</div>
         </td>"
;
    
// Muestra el evento
    
echo "<td>
        <div align='center'>"
.$row["evento"]."</div>
          </td>"
;
    
// Muestra la hora
    
echo "<td>
        <div align='center'>"
.$row["hora"]."</div>
         </td>"
;
        
// Muestra el lugar
    
echo "<td>
        <div align='center'>"
.$row["lugar"]."</div>
         </td>"
;
    echo
"</tr>";

}
mysql_free_result($result)

?>
    </table>

Se ve bien tanto en Firefox como en IE7
  #3 (permalink)  
Antiguo 23/06/2008, 09:10
 
Fecha de Ingreso: octubre-2007
Mensajes: 35
Antigüedad: 10 años, 1 mes
Puntos: 0
Respuesta: Problemas con mi página en PHP (navegadores)

Gracias por tu contestación :)

Al final lo que he hecho fue sumar todos los "td width" y poner el resultado en "table width='X'" asi ya no se me escapaba ningun pixel y ya no me da error, gracias de todos modos :)
  #4 (permalink)  
Antiguo 23/06/2008, 09:11
Avatar de isra00  
Fecha de Ingreso: febrero-2007
Mensajes: 176
Antigüedad: 10 años, 10 meses
Puntos: 5
Respuesta: Problemas con mi página en PHP (navegadores)

De todos modos, Malaria, en ese código, convendría encerrar la fila (tr) de las cabeceras dentro de la etiqueta <thead>, es decir:
Código HTML:
<table>
 <thead>
  <tr>
   <th></th><th></th>...
  </tr>
 </thead>
 <tbody>
  <tr>
   <td>Cuerpo de la tabla</td>
  </tr>
 </tbody>
</table> 
En fin, multimedia007, el tema de la interoperabilidad entre navegadores es complicado, pon tu código en concreto porque cada caso es un mundo, y con los de Microsoft nunca se sabe
  #5 (permalink)  
Antiguo 23/06/2008, 09:13
Avatar de pateketrueke
Modernizr
 
Fecha de Ingreso: abril-2008
Ubicación: Mexihco-Tenochtitlan
Mensajes: 26.399
Antigüedad: 9 años, 8 meses
Puntos: 2526
Respuesta: Problemas con mi página en PHP (navegadores)

multimedia007 ¿y el problema con PHP????

jajaja..... echarle la culpa al navegador, risas.... :D

PDTA: odio Dreamweaver (de comienzo a odiar otras cosas)

si bien recuerdo, este es el foro de programación en PHP .... sera?!
__________________
Y U NO RTFM? щ(ºдºщ)

No atiendo por MP nada que no sea personal.
  #6 (permalink)  
Antiguo 23/06/2008, 13:00
Avatar de GatorV
$this->role('moderador');
 
Fecha de Ingreso: mayo-2006
Ubicación: /home/ams/
Mensajes: 38.567
Antigüedad: 11 años, 6 meses
Puntos: 2122
Respuesta: Problemas con mi página en PHP (navegadores)

Tema trasladado a HTML.
  #7 (permalink)  
Antiguo 30/03/2010, 23:04
 
Fecha de Ingreso: marzo-2007
Mensajes: 1
Antigüedad: 10 años, 8 meses
Puntos: 0
Respuesta: Problemas con mi página en PHP (navegadores)

a mi me sale esto, no se como hacer que me cargue bien tengo instalado el paquete de Wampserver, que hago?

".$row["fecha"]." "; // Muestra el evento echo ""; // Muestra la hora echo ""; // Muestra el lugar echo ""; echo""; } mysql_free_result($result) ?>
Fecha Evento Hora Lugar
".$row["evento"]."
".$row["hora"]."
".$row["lugar"]."
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 09:55.